  • Last night I spoke in favor of an amendment to the Homeland Security Appropriations Bill for Fiscal Year 2013 that would continue funding for the Child Exploitation Center, a program that targets and investigates those who seek to harm children.
  • On May 31, 2012, I spoke on the floor of the House of Representatives to urge the Republican leadership to bring HR 1519, the Paycheck Fairness Act, before the House of Representatives for a vote.
  • On November 16, 2011, Congresswoman Lucille Roybal-Allard (CA-34) recognized the recent Home Birth Consensus Summit held in Virginia. This summit brought together many different maternal health and child birth stakeholders to discuss home birth.

CONGRESSWOMAN ROYBAL-ALLARD CONGRATULATES DOWNEY RESIDENT AND NEW NAVY ENSIGN JOHN HADDAD

September 04, 2012

Congresswoman Lucille Roybal-Allard congratulated Downey resident John Haddad on his recent graduation from the United States Naval Academy and his posting as a Surface Warfare Officer on the USS Chancellorsville in San Diego. John was commissioned as an Ensign in the United States Navy upon his graduation from the Academy.
